Sleeping bear dunes, Christian knew the whole story of the dunes & the Manitou Islands. He told us all about it. His school went there a couple weeks ago.
He said that a mother bear and her two cubs lived in Wisconson and a forest fire forced them to swim across Lake Michigan. The two cubs never made it and thier spirits made the 2 island that are now called the Manitou Islands and the mother bear waited and waited for her cubs and her spirit turned in to the sleeping bear dune.
Well I read the handout you get when you go there and he was exactly right.
